Transaction 01e591572f6d880a8323326d613cc34cbb1d5cf02faab63eabf26dceb26efd30

1 Input
2 Outputs
  • 01e591572f6d880a8323326d613cc34cbb1d5cf02faab63eabf26dceb26efd30:0
  • value  279000
    address  3FjbeTWymaNvpDGJKGqexqfXyXDFKtfq21
  • 01e591572f6d880a8323326d613cc34cbb1d5cf02faab63eabf26dceb26efd30:1
  • value  2090852
    address  34tzWA4k3dURDbh8PeSNrPkwtgoPrH5irF